Inês Tello R. M. Rodrigues is a Speech Therapist with a Master’s Degree in Language Pathology and a PhD in Cognitive Neuroscience. She is a collaborator at ciTechCare – Center for Innovative Care and Health Technology.

She works clinically with adults with aphasia, especially with patients with severe production deficits. Her intervention focuses on functional programs with a strong emphasis on supported conversation and accessible communication. She has published in several national and international scientific journals. Her current research focuses on the processes of aging and language recovery in chronic aphasia, more specifically on neural language circuits and their recovery, supported by neuroimaging evidence. She is also interested in research on palliative care for people with severe communication difficulties.

She is a professor at ESSAlcoitão and a member of several professional and scientific organizations.
